Searched refs:vma (Results 1 – 10 of 10) sorted by relevance
55 static void CommonVmOpen(struct vm_area_struct *vma) in CommonVmOpen() argument57 if (vma == NULL) { in CommonVmOpen()60 struct VmareaHandler *handler = vma->vm_private_data; in CommonVmOpen()65 static void CommonVmClose(struct vm_area_struct *vma) in CommonVmClose() argument67 if (vma == NULL) { in CommonVmClose()70 struct VmareaHandler *handler = vma->vm_private_data; in CommonVmClose()
167 struct vm_area_struct *vma = (struct vm_area_struct *)vm; in VmallocMmap() local173 ret = remap_vmalloc_range(vma, buf->vaddr, 0); in VmallocMmap()178 vma->vm_flags |= VM_DONTEXPAND; in VmallocMmap()179 vma->vm_private_data = &buf->handler; in VmallocMmap()180 vma->vm_ops = GetVmOps(); in VmallocMmap()181 vma->vm_ops->open(vma); in VmallocMmap()
122 struct vm_area_struct *vma = (struct vm_area_struct *)vm; in ContigMmap() local129 ret = dma_mmap_attrs(buf->dev, vma, buf->cookie, buf->dmaAddr, buf->size, buf->dmaAttrs); in ContigMmap()134 vma->vm_flags |= VM_DONTEXPAND | VM_DONTDUMP; in ContigMmap()135 vma->vm_private_data = &buf->handler; in ContigMmap()136 vma->vm_ops = GetVmOps(); in ContigMmap()138 vma->vm_ops->open(vma); in ContigMmap()
169 struct vm_area_struct *vma = (struct vm_area_struct *)vm; in SgMmap() local177 err = vm_map_pages(vma, buf->pages, buf->numPages); in SgMmap()182 vma->vm_private_data = &buf->handler; in SgMmap()183 vma->vm_ops = GetVmOps(); in SgMmap()184 vma->vm_ops->open(vma); in SgMmap()
2766 static int incorrect_mmap(struct file *file, struct vm_area_struct *vma)2769 size = vma->vm_end - vma->vm_start;2770 vma->vm_page_prot = pgprot_noncached(vma->vm_page_prot);2772 if (remap_pfn_range(vma, vma->vm_start, vma->vm_pgoff, size, vma->vm_page_prot)) { 2776 vma->vm_flags &= ~VM_IO;2788 static int correct_mmap(struct file *file, struct vm_area_struct *vma)2791 size = vma->vm_end - vma->vm_start;2793 if (!valid_mmap_phys_addr_range(vma->vm_pgoff, size)) { 2797 vma->vm_page_prot = pgprot_noncached(vma->vm_page_prot);2798 if (remap_pfn_range(vma, vma->vm_start, vma->vm_pgoff, size, vma->vm_page_prot)) {[all …]
2836 static int incorrect_mmap(struct file *file, struct vm_area_struct *vma)2839 size = vma->vm_end - vma->vm_start;2840 vma->vm_page_prot = pgprot_noncached(vma->vm_page_prot);2842 if (remap_pfn_range(vma, vma->vm_start, vma->vm_pgoff, size, vma->vm_page_prot)) { 2846 vma->vm_flags &= ~VM_IO;2858 static int correct_mmap(struct file *file, struct vm_area_struct *vma)2861 size = vma->vm_end - vma->vm_start;2863 if (!valid_mmap_phys_addr_range(vma->vm_pgoff, size)) { 2867 vma->vm_page_prot = pgprot_noncached(vma->vm_page_prot);2868 if (remap_pfn_range(vma, vma->vm_start, vma->vm_pgoff, size, vma->vm_page_prot)) {[all …]
116 …bsp;CMA内存区域复用(目前仅支持Hi3516DV300,暂不支持RK平台)<br/>-I4LX4G 支持anonymous vma命名(目前仅支持Hi3516DV300,…
5664 cI(��q���e��WݭG���h�&�5{�Q��vma�ԯ�f���F�f ��i�~
Error! Your browser does not support the video tag. There was an error! Java heap space java.lang.OutOfMemoryError: Java heap space
Java heap space
java.lang.OutOfMemoryError: Java heap space